About Tissue Engineering Part C Methods

The 1.4k papers published in Tissue Engineering Part C Methods in the last decades have received a total of 42.8k indexed citations . Papers published in Tissue Engineering Part C Methods usually cover Biomaterials (431 papers), Genetics (234 papers), Urology (107 papers), Surgery (624 papers) and Biomedical Engineering (617 papers) specifically the topics of Tissue Engineering and Regenerative Medicine (405 papers), 3D Printing in Biomedical Research (376 papers), Electrospun Nanofibers in Biomedical Applications (339 papers), Bone Tissue Engineering Materials (252 papers), Mesenchymal stem cell research (229 papers), Osteoarthritis Treatment and Mechanisms (139 papers), Pluripotent Stem Cells Research (105 papers) and Periodontal Regeneration and Treatments (96 papers).
